Structural studies in dentistry represent a specialized niche within the broader field of dentistry jobs, focusing on the detailed examination of the physical and molecular makeup of oral structures. This discipline delves into the architecture of teeth—from the crystalline lattice of enamel to the tubular organization of dentin—and explores biomaterials used in restorative procedures. Researchers employ cutting-edge techniques to uncover how these structures function, degrade, or can be engineered for better dental health outcomes. For instance, studies on amelogenin proteins have led to innovations in enamel repair, addressing common issues like cavities and erosion.
In academic settings, professionals in structural studies contribute to both research and education, training future dentists in anatomy and materials science. This field bridges dentistry with structural biology, making it essential for advancing preventive and regenerative oral care.
The roots of structural studies in dentistry trace back to the mid-19th century, when pioneers like Sir John Tomes used early microscopes to describe enamel prisms. The field accelerated in the 1950s with transmission electron microscopy, revealing dentin collagen fibrils at nanoscale. By the 2000s, synchrotron X-ray sources and cryo-electron microscopy (cryo-EM) enabled atomic-resolution imaging of dental proteins. Today, in 2023, AI-assisted modeling predicts structural changes in teeth under stress, influencing global dental research at institutions like the University of Zurich.
To thrive in structural studies jobs in dentistry, candidates need robust academic credentials. Essential qualifications include a Doctor of Dental Surgery (DDS) or Doctor of Dental Medicine (DMD), paired with a PhD in structural biology, biophysics, materials science, or a dentistry-related discipline. Postdoctoral training, often 2-5 years, is standard for faculty or research roles.
Research focus centers on dental tissue mechanics, protein crystallography of oral extracellular matrices, or biomaterial interfaces. Preferred experience encompasses 5+ peer-reviewed publications in outlets like Journal of Dental Research, successful grant applications (e.g., from the National Institute of Dental and Craniofacial Research), and collaborations on interdisciplinary projects.

Enamel: The hardest substance in the human body, a mineralized layer covering teeth, composed mainly of hydroxyapatite crystals arranged in prisms.
Dentin: The supportive layer beneath enamel, a tubular composite of collagen fibers and mineral, providing resilience to chewing forces.
Cryo-EM: Cryo-electron microscopy, a technique that images frozen samples at near-atomic resolution without crystals, revolutionizing protein structure determination in dentistry.
Synchrotron radiation: High-intensity X-rays from particle accelerators used for non-destructive analysis of dental microstructures.
